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in Southport

** The window market in Southport, NC, is characterized by its unique coastal demands. The primary drivers for window replacement and repair are **hurricane protection, energy efficiency against humid summers, and the preservation of historic home character.** Due to Southport's size, there are very few window contractors physically located within the city limits. The market is served predominantly by established providers based in Wilmington (approx. 30 minutes away) and the broader Brunswick County area. **Competition** is moderate but specialized. Large, reputable franchises (Window World) compete with premium manufacturers (Pella, Andersen) and a smaller number of local independent contractors. The **average quality** of service is high, as the coastal environment requires expertise in proper installation and high-performance products to withstand salt air and strong storms. **Typical Pricing** reflects this specialization. A standard vinyl double-hung window replacement can start from **$600-$1,000 per window** for a full-home project with a company like Window World. For premium, custom wood or composite windows from Pella or Renewal by Andersen, homeowners should expect to invest **$1,200-$2,500+ per window**, including professional installation. The investment is often justified by significant energy savings, increased home value, and enhanced storm protection.

Frequently Asked Questions About Windows in Southport

Get answers to common questions about windows services in Southport, North Carolina.

1What is the typical cost range for a full home window replacement in Southport, and what factors influence the price?

For a standard single-family home in Southport,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000+, depending on the number, size, and style of windows. Key cost factors include the choice of material (vinyl, fiberglass, or wood), the quality of the glass (especially impact-resistant options for coastal storms), and whether your home is in the historic district, which may require specific, often more expensive, window styles to meet preservation guidelines.

2How does Southport's coastal climate impact the type of windows I should choose?

Southport's humid, salty air and potential for hurricanes and nor'easters make window selection critical. We strongly recommend windows with a durable, corrosion-resistant finish (like fiberglass or clad-wood) and low-E, argon-filled insulated glass for energy efficiency against both heat and humidity. For storm protection, investing in windows rated for large missile impact (ASTM E1996) or installing functional, code-compliant storm shutters is a wise consideration for long-term durability and safety.

3Are there specific permits or local regulations in Southport I need to be aware of before installing new windows?

Yes, local regulations are important. The City of Southport requires a building permit for window replacements that alter the structural opening. Crucially, if your home is within the Southport Historic District, you must obtain a Certificate of Appropriateness from the Historic Preservation Commission before any work begins, as they regulate the style, material, and appearance of windows to maintain architectural integrity. Your installer should handle this permitting process.

4What is the best time of year to schedule window installation in Southport, and how long does the project usually take?

The ideal times are late fall and early spring, avoiding the peak summer humidity and the busy hurricane season preparation period. For a full-home replacement, the project typically takes 1-3 days for a professional crew, depending on the home's size and complexity. Scheduling several weeks in advance is advised, especially before the spring and summer rush when demand is highest.

5How can I verify a window installation company is reputable and properly licensed to work in Southport, NC?

Always ask for their North Carolina license number and verify it online with the NC Licensing Board for General Contractors. A reputable Southport-area installer should also carry general liability and workers' compensation insurance. Additionally, ask for local references, especially from homes in similar coastal environments, and check for membership in local organizations like the Southport-Oak Island Area Chamber of Commerce, which indicates community involvement.
